“It’s a moment for us,” Adams told Karl during an annual meeting of the countries’ mayors in Washington, D.C, per ABC News. “It’s a moment that we are now really going after those tough challenges and historical problems that we fought for many years to be in the driver’s seat.”
When asked what’s the No. 1 issue their cities are facing, Turner and Adams said “public safety,” while Bass said she’s grappling with homelessness in Los Angeles.
